What does a software analyst do?

A software analyst evaluates and analyzes software systems to ensure they meet business requirements. They gather user needs, document specifications, and collaborate with developers to improve or develop software solutions, often using tools like UML or SQL. Their role involves problem-solving, testing, and ensuring software quality and functionality.

Position Title Software Engineer - Inspection - IL #2603

Relocation Yes

Location Rockford IL

The Software Engineer - Inspection for the Composites Division will become part of a development team that develops software dedicated to the design and manufacturing of composite structures for a variety of applications including, but not limited to, aerospace vehicles. Rank and salary dependent on background/experience.

Design, analysis, programming, debugging, and modification of software for composite applications

Investigate application engineering tasks and prepare design specifications, analysis, and recommendations

Support the "manufacturing process integration" for composite parts

Provide customer support for software deployment and maintenance

Ensure products and services provided by the company meet the highest standards

Become very knowledgeable of the entire hardware & software infrastructure for automated machine tools and robotics equipment

Working closely with other departments to meet the division's goals

Meet deadlines and company goals

Demonstrate continuous improvement philosophy

Qualifications

Programming knowledge and skills in C++ required

Experience developing algorithms and/or filtering methods

Experience in multi-threaded programming

Strong analytical, problem solving, and decision making skills

Solid math background with vectors, 3D geometry, transformations, etc.

Good communication and interpersonal skills

Flexible work attitude and excellent team player

Must be a U.S. Citizen or hold a valid green card

Experience

Recent industry or academic experience in Software Development

Any experience related to Manufacturing, Industrial Machinery, or customer support for Software Applications is a plus

Education

BA / BS in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or related field

Alternatively: BS degree in mechanical or aerospace engineering with sufficient experience in a software development environment

Graduate degree is a plus
